Announced in May 2024 by CEO Satya Nadella, this project marks Microsoft's first data center region in Thailand. Located in the Eastern Economic Corridor (EEC), the infrastructure is designed to provide hyperscale cloud and AI services to meet growing regional demand. The investment aligns with the Thai government's "Ignite Thailand" vision, which aims to transform the country into a digital economy hub. As part of the initiative, Microsoft has committed to providing AI training for over 100,000 people in Thailand, including specific programs for the tourism and developer sectors.
